Job Description
The Data Center Superintendent will be responsible for:
Supervise all aspects of data center construction projects, ensuring compliance with plans, specifications, and safety standards.
Coordinate with subcontractors, suppliers, and project teams to maintain project schedules and budgets.
Monitor and manage on-site activities, addressing issues promptly to minimize delays.
Ensure all work adheres to quality standards and regulatory requirements.
Prepare and submit reports on project status, progress, and any challenges encountered.
Foster effective communication among all stakeholders, including clients and internal teams.
Identify opportunities for process improvements to enhance efficiency and project outcomes.
Maintain a strong focus on safety, conducting regular inspections and enforcing protocols.

The Successful Applicant
A successful Data Center - Superintendent should have:
Proven experience in construction management, particularly with data center projects.
Strong knowledge of construction methods, materials, and safety regulations.
Excellent organizational and problem-solving skills to handle complex projects.
Ability to manage multiple tasks and priorities in a fast-paced environment.
Strong communication skills to collaborate effectively with diverse teams.
Proficiency in construction management software and tools.
